[PATCH supermin v2 1/4] init: Uncompress modules before adding them to the mini initrd.
When building the mini initrd, previously we copied the modules into the initrd as-is, so for example if the module was xz-compressed, we copied the foo.ko.xz file to the initrd. This requires that the mini init binary is linked to zlib & lzma, so that it knows how to uncompress these modules when insmoding them at boot time.
